How much do entry level assisted living dining server j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 23, 2026, the average hourly pay for entry level assisted living dining server in the United States is $14.33,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.50 and $16.11 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an entry level assisted living dining server?

Entry Level Assisted Living Dining Servers are staff members who help provide meals and dining services to residents in assisted living communities. Their main duties include setting tables, serving food and beverages, clearing dishes, and ensuring a pleasant dining experience for residents. These servers often interact with elderly residents, follow dietary restrictions, and maintain cleanliness in the dining area. The position typically requires good communication skills, a friendly attitude, and the ability to work as part of a team. No prior experience is usually necessary, making it an accessible entry-level role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an entry level assisted living dining server?

To thrive as an Entry Level Assisted Living Dining Server, you need basic food service knowledge, attention to cleanliness, and often a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ems and food safety protocols, such as ServSafe certification, is commonly required. Strong interpersonal skills, patience, and a service-oriented attitude help build rapport with residents and ensure a positive dining experience. These abilities are crucial for maintaining safety standards, delivering excellent service, and supporting the well-being of assisted living residents.

What are some common challenges faced by entry level assisted living dining servers, and how can they be managed?

Entry Level Assisted Living Dining Servers often encounter challenges such as adapting to residents' varying dietary needs, managing a fast-paced meal service, and communicating effectively with both residents and staff. To manage these challenges, it's helpful to stay organized, be attentive to special dietary instructions, and practice patience and empathy when serving elderly residents. Collaborating closely with kitchen staff and nursing teams ensures that residents receive safe and enjoyable dining experiences while building strong relationships within the community.

What is the difference between Entry Level Assisted Living Dining Server vs Entry Level Nursing Assistant?

AspectEntry Level Assisted Living Dining ServerEntry Level Nursing Assistant
CertificationsNone required or basic food service trainingCPR certification often required
Work EnvironmentAssisted living facilities, dining areasHospitals, nursing homes, long-term care
Job DutiesServing meals, assisting residents with diningProviding basic patient care, assisting with activities of daily living
Industry UsageSenior living, assisted living industryHealthcare, long-term care facilities

While both roles serve residents or patients, the Entry Level Assisted Living Dining Server focuses on meal service and resident interaction in assisted living settings, requiring minimal certifications. In contrast, the Entry Level Nursing Assistant involves basic patient care duties, often requiring CPR certification and a stronger healthcare focus.
